    CFI elects Tata Projects MD & CEO Vinayak Pai as President of national council

    Tata Projects MD & CEO Vinayak Pai elected as President of Construction Federation of India's National Council for a two-year term (FY25-FY26). The council includes industry leaders like Akhil Gupta, Priti Patel, Ajit Bhate, Arjun Dhawan, Hardik Agrawal, M V Satish, Nalin Gupta, Krishnam Raju P, Vimal Kejriwal, and Yogen Lal.

    Jindal Poly Films’ minority shareholders move class action lawsuit against company, promoters

    Minority shareholders of Jindal Polyfilms file India's first class action lawsuit since 2016, alleging wrongful losses due to actions by promoters and directors. They claim assets worth crores were diverted. Jindal's defense calls charges fiction, citing past transactions approved by shareholders. The suit, representing 45,000 shareholders, awaits NCLT hearing on April 9.
